ZIP code 76164 covers Fort Worth, Texas, with a population of about 13,134 and a median household income of $51,618.

Where 76164 is

Fort Worth, Texas — the area the Census Bureau draws for this ZIP code. ZIP codes are sets of delivery routes rather than areas, so this is the Census approximation of one, not a Postal Service boundary.
